Abstract

The method that the female tree bud differentiation of red bayberry is male flower is induced the invention discloses a kind of, this method applies plant growth inhibitor in the female tree flower bud differentiation period of red bayberry to branch, induction red bayberry bud differentiation is male inflorescence, and plant growth inhibitor includes the one or more in paclobutrazol, uniconazole P, Prohexadione calcium and Triiodobenzoic acid.The method of the present invention is simple and convenient, fast and effective, can be red bayberry hybridization provide source understand, the clear and definite paternal pollen of character, so as to ensure the smooth implementation of red bayberry development crossbreeding, provided the foundation for the more diversified red bayberry kind of cultivation.

Background technology
Red bayberry (Myrica rubra (Lour.) Sieb.et Zucc.) for Myruca ceas, the perennial fruit tree of Myrica(Myrica), often Green arbor, it is distinct Chinese characteristics economic fruit.One of favorite fruit of summer people, and have and promote the production of body fluid to quench thirst, be aid digestion, relieving the effect of alcohol Solve the curative effects such as hot summer weather.Waxberry fruit is nutritious, except rich in nutrient necessary to a variety of human bodies such as vitamin, carbohydrate and Outside the mineral matters such as calcium, phosphorus, sodium, iron, zinc, also containing substantial amounts of anthocyanidin and polyphenols, therefore there is strong freedom Base Scavenging activity.Waxberry fruit can also be processed into the food such as canned arbutu in syrup, preserved fruit, fruit juice, dried fruit, fruit wine in addition to eating raw, Therefore red bayberry combines many excellent characteristics, has high economic value.
Red bayberry has the cultivation history of more than 2000 years in China, accounts for whole world red bayberry cultivation face in national cultivated area at present Product more than 99%, there are the provinces and regions such as Zhejiang, Fujian, Hunan, Jiangsu, Yunnan, Guangxi, Guizhou and Chongqing in Main Cultivation province, due in State's red bayberry cultivation history is long, and ecological environment is various, thus generates the kind, strain and type of character polyisocyanate.
Red bayberry is dioecism, hermaphrodite phenomenon seldom be present.Larger only more than the ten individual product of cultivated area at present Kind, it is followed successively by by the order of morning and evening in maturity period:Early shepherd's purse honey plum, big live charcoal plum, the early great Mei that borders on the sea, early color, fourth Ao plums, Western Hills crow Plum, water chestnut, sweet tea aspen plum, the thin bases of a fruit of great Ye, the thin base of a fruit of leaflet, the crisp core of crow, live charcoal plum, late shepherd's purse honey plum, late rice red bayberry, east chief.Wherein Water chestnut kind and the cultivated area in the east chief whole nation are maximum.Above all of cultivar is all female plant.
Crossbreeding is to cultivate an important method of new varieties, is that the merit of two or more kinds is passed through into friendship With concentration together, then by selection and cultivate, obtain new varieties, crossbreeding can not only obtain the new product of concentration parents' advantage Kind, moreover it is possible to the small gene of many effects is concentrated, and shows the super close phenomenon of quantitative character, current many varieties of crops are all The new varieties cultivated by crossbreeding.
Carry out the fruit properties of the necessary clear and definite Parent of crossbreeding, could targetedly select male parent and maternal development Crossbreeding, because red bayberry is dioecism, cause the fruit properties that we can only be clearly maternal, the fruit of male parent cannot be identified Feature, so as to which crossbreeding can not be carried out by Parent of the wish selection with complementary traits of people, so current red bayberry institute Some cultivars all pass through bud mutation or suitable different cultivated of changing.
Therefore, by cultivating treatment measures, current red bayberry female plant kind part female flower is transformed into male flower, so that it may be poplar Plum hybridization offer source understands, the clear and definite paternal pollen of character, so as to ensure that red bayberry carries out the smooth implementation of crossbreeding, Basis is provided to cultivate the more diversified red bayberry kind for meeting people and the market demand.

In order to solve the above technical problems, the present invention uses following technical scheme:
A kind of to induce the method that the female tree bud differentiation of red bayberry is male flower, methods described is the flower bud differentiation period in the female tree of red bayberry to poplar The branch of the female tree of plum applies plant growth inhibitor, and induction red bayberry bud differentiation is male inflorescence, the plant growth inhibitor bag Include the one or more in paclobutrazol, uniconazole P, Prohexadione calcium and Triiodobenzoic acid.
The above-mentioned female tree bud differentiation of induction red bayberry is in the method for male flower, it is preferred that the plant growth inhibitor Time of application is July~November.
The female tree bud differentiation of above-mentioned induction red bayberry is in the method for male flower, it is preferred that the plant growth inhibitor with The mode of the aqueous solution containing plant growth inhibitor is administered, when plant growth inhibitor uses paclobutrazol, in the aqueous solution The concentration of paclobutrazol is 200mg/kg~1200mg/kg, when plant growth inhibitor uses uniconazole P, uniconazole P in the aqueous solution Concentration be 200mg/kg~1200mg/kg, when plant growth inhibitor uses Prohexadione calcium, Prohexadione calcium in the aqueous solution Concentration is 60mg/kg~200mg/kg, when plant growth inhibitor uses Triiodobenzoic acid, Triiodobenzoic acid in the aqueous solution Concentration is 60mg/kg~200mg/kg.Specific concentration can carry out concentration adjustment according to the growth potential difference of tree body, and growth potential is strong Concentration should be high, otherwise the concentration of plant growth inhibitor should be reduced.
The above-mentioned female tree bud differentiation of induction red bayberry is in the method for male flower, it is preferred that the mode of the administration is to spray.
The above-mentioned female tree bud differentiation of induction red bayberry is in the method for male flower, it is preferred that and the weather of the administration is the cloudy day, And ensure to rain using nothing in 24 hours after plant growth inhibitor.
The above-mentioned female tree bud differentiation of induction red bayberry is in the method for male flower, it is preferred that the object of the administration is red bayberry The part branch of female tree, it is impossible to which whole strain is applied.
The kind of the female tree of red bayberry of the present invention includes cultivar or wild varieties.

Embodiment
Below in conjunction with Figure of description and specific preferred embodiment, the invention will be further described, but not therefore and Limit the scope of the invention.
Material and instrument employed in following examples are commercially available.
Embodiment:
A kind of female tree bud differentiation of induction red bayberry of the invention is the method for male flower, is comprised the following steps:
The 7-11 months during the bud differentiation of the female tree of red bayberry, the present embodiment are specifically implemented in October, plant growth inhibitor are matched somebody with somebody The aqueous solution containing plant growth inhibitor is made, when plant growth inhibitor uses paclobutrazol and/or uniconazole P, using 200, 600th, 1200mg/kg concentration, when plant growth inhibitor uses Prohexadione calcium and/or Triiodobenzoic acid, using 60,100, 160mg/kg concentration, after preparing, the spring tip is given birth to then to the female tree of red bayberry with watering can(On branch and blade)Sprayed, blade Drip, be selected in cloudy progress, and it is no rainy in 24 hours after spray plant growth inhibitor, and Second Year sprays at the beginning of 2 months Cross bud on the branch of plant growth inhibitor and will differentiate into male flower, acquired pollen, carry out bagging hybridization pollination and show to induce The male flower gone out has reproduction vigor, can carry out pollination to female flower and grow normal fruit.The tree body and branch sprayed Do not use within 2 years this method handled after plant will keep original female tree feature, open normal female flower, normal outcome.
Fig. 1 is the situation of blooming for not using plant growth inhibitor to spray red bayberry branch, as illustrated, when blooming Whole bud differentiation of the branch are red bayberry female flower.
Fig. 2 is to use low-consistency plant growth inhibitor in the present embodiment(For example, it is when paclobutrazol and/or uniconazole P It is 60mg/kg when 200mg/kg, Prohexadione calcium and/or Triiodobenzoic acid)The situation of blooming after red bayberry branch is sprayed, as schemed institute Show, the part bud differentiation of red bayberry branch is red bayberry male flower, and part inflorescence keeps the characteristic of the female tree of red bayberry, continues to be divided into red bayberry female Flower.
Fig. 3 is the present embodiment middle and high concentration plant growth inhibitor(For example, it is 600mg/ when paclobutrazol and/or uniconazole P It is 160mg/kg when kg, Prohexadione calcium and/or Triiodobenzoic acid)The situation of blooming of red bayberry branch is sprayed, as illustrated, blooming When be all divided into red bayberry male flower.
